Swat 4
- Official web page: LINK
- Publisher: Sierra
- Developer: Irrational ames
- Genre: Tactical shooter
- Release date: April 5, 2005
- Story/Description:
Quote: |
Vivendi Universal Games informed us that SWAT 4, the sequel to 2000's Best Tactical/Shooter Game of the Year, has been approved for manufacturing and will ship will be shipping April 5th in North America (worldwide one week later)
|
- Multiplayer: YES
- Media type and size: CD, 90x15mb
- System requirements:
Quote: |
Minimum Configuration:
--Windows 98SE, Windows® 2000 with Service Pack 3, or Windows® XP with Service Pack 1
--DirectX® 9.0c
--1GHz Intel® Pentium® III, AMD® Athlon™, or equivalent
--256 MB RAM
--32 MB NVIDIA® GeForce™ 2, 64 MB ATI® Radeon™ 8500, or equivalent graphics card
--DirectX® 8.1b compatible sound device
--CD-ROM/DVD-ROM required for installation
--2 GB hard drive space
--Windows®-compatible mouse
--56kbps modem for online play (Cable modem or DSL recommended)
Recommended Configuration:
--Windows® 2000 with Service Pack 3, or Windows® XP with Service Pack 1
--DirectX® 9.0c
--2.4 GHz Intel® Pentium® 4, AMD® Athlon™ XP 2500+, or equivalent
--512 MB RAM
--128MB DirectX® 9.0 compatible graphics card (NVIDIA® GeForce™ 4 TI, ATI® Radeon™ 9700, or equivalent recommended)
--DirectX® 9.0 compatible sound device
--CD-ROM/DVD-ROM
--2.5 GB hard drive space
--Windows®-compatible 3-button mouse
--Cable modem or DSL for online play
